My premises have undergone for redevelopment.
As per the agreement the builder has promised the existing carpet area 340.00 sq.ft and 34.00 Sq.ft.extra @10%. But as per the plan my existing carpet area is shown as 287.00 Sq.ft. and fungible FSI is shown as 53.00 sq.ft. Please advice
Can a re-developer can interchange the existing area of a tenant and the fungible FSI and tally with the total area promised to be given as per the agreement with re- developer under the New D.C. Rules Mumbai.
